What it is
The potassium salt of sorbic acid, this is a mild preservative especially effective against yeast and mold. It is used at low levels, often with other preservatives, to keep water-containing products safe through their shelf life, and it works best in lower-pH formulas.
Safety & warnings
Considered one of the gentler preservatives and generally well tolerated; mild irritation is uncommon.
Origin & sourcing
Synthetic salt of sorbic acid (which also occurs naturally in some berries).
